Northwest Coast Style Carved and Polychrome Painted Wood Model Totem Pole - A mid-20th-century hand-carved wood model totem pole executed in the Northwest Coast Indigenous style. The pole is constructed from wood and decorated with a polychrome paint palette of rust-red, yellow, brown, and black. The carving features a vertical stack of zoomorphic and anthropomorphic figures. From the top down, the figures include a watchman wearing a tiered potlatch hat, a seated figure holding a smaller figure, a crouching frog, a bird figure with a yellow beak representing a raven, another crouching animal, and a black-painted base figure with a protruding snout. The surface shows faceted tool marks from the carving process. The pole is mounted on a stepped square wooden base painted black. The reverse of the pole is flattened and fitted with a small wire loop for wall mounting. A rectangular area of white label residue is present on the reverse, though no text is legible.
